Galaxy S25Personally, I would just like some clear messaging on this. The current official literature seems to suggest that Google Messages is required for RCS in the vast majority of cases (including my own - I have zero access to chat features in SMessages,) yet the app appears to be getting a visual refresh, suggesting it isn't totally dead yet.
I understand they can't disclose what's happening in closed door discussions, but some official statements would be quite welcome!

Galaxy S25The only reason Galaxy S25 series users can use RCS in Samsung Messages, because Samsung is now using Google’s RCS backend.
But this is only active on S25 devices using Verizon or T-Mobile.
